IWS Deployment Manager

BAT is evolving at pace into a global multi-category business. Our purpose is to create A Better Tomorrow™ by Building a Smokeless World.

ROLE SUMMARY

What are the key objectives and expectations from this role?

1.               Contribute to the development of and drive the IWS program implementation at the site, ensuring IWS work is loss focused and targeted for delivering Compelling Business Need (CBN)

2.               Working with the IWS manager and the Operations teams, make adjustments needed to keep the program moving at the pace defined by the Leadership Team.

3.               Use learning from Global and Regional teams and other benchmarks, to teach current phase subjects as well future phase capability required and ensure an effective integration of all pillars.

4.               Ensure all the steps in Autonomous and Progressive Maintenance are rolled out and embedded in the factory including availing the necessary learning materials and training of the teams.

5.               Ensure all IWS systems and tools are rolled out and standards complied with through regular health checks and feedback to the Operations teams

ACCOUNTABILITIES

•                 Daily consultative reviews with teams/individuals in their small group activities to support elimination of daily/weekly performance losses in the factory.

•                 Touring one department/one team/one line to understand the IWS progress, execution status, help needed and reapplication opportunities.

•                 Coordinate with site pillar leads to ensure all current phase DMS’s/SWP’s are embedded to standard with an effective tracking system (DMS/SWP workbook).

•                 Conduct 90 day planning cycles for own pillar/systems and review for other pillars/systems for alignment to the site master plan.

•                 Work closely with site pillar leads to ensure site is receiving effective guidance/coaching and leads on best-in-class systems/tools for reapplication.

•                 Support site Pillar and DMS owners in driving good health of the pillar and systems through consistent health check reviews with action plans for gaps identified.

•                 Maintain the IWS organizational chart (Pillar Leads, Members, System/Tools Owners) aligned with IWS Manager and Factory Manager expectations and drive qualifications through E&T pillar.

•                 Alignment and maintenance IWS calendar to enable 100% attendance of key stakeholders to drive total employee involvement/ownership.

•                 Facilitate quarterly IWS pillar phase assessment and ensure plan adjustments are in place to keep IWS program on track.

•                 Ensure all the necessary IWS learning materials are available to local teams and communication of new training materials in IWS OTH.

•                 Coordinate with functional leads in establishment of current state of phase skill matrix qualification, development and execution of site training master plan to bridge capability gaps.

•                 Promote development of capabilities necessary to manage the controls environment in operations through Operations Controls Stewardship SWP.

•                 Facilitate annual loss analysis event.

•                 Work with Operations Leadership and Make Leadership team to facilitate annual SDDS deployment.

•                 Be the secondary contact for Area/Regional IWS leaders on site IWS progression.

•                 Participate in onboarding and early development of operations new joiners in terms of development of their IWS capability to current phase and role requirement.

•                 Provide publicity, general education and other communication that increase IWS understanding and accelerate progress across the site.

EXPERIENCE, SKILLS, KNOWLEDGE

ESSENTIAL

Key Success Factors

  • Embed IWS Pillars in line with current phase requirements as WoW with good health check scores.
  • Embed compliance to IWS systems/tools standards with good health check scores.
  • Create visibility of the IWS implementation progress and highlight the gaps that need to be closed.
  • Delivering results through teams by ensuring closure of all the gaps identified during audits.
  • Delivery of excise tax compliance and control environment to ensure the market meets its legal and regulatory obligations in full including requirements of the excise license.

Functional skills required

•                 Solid knowledge of LDR, ORG, E&T, AM, PM, LE  IWS pillars with experience in shop floor problem solving

•                 Foundational understanding of Quality Management Systems

•                 Foundational understanding of Manufacturing Sustainability KPI’s and key drivers

•                 Mastery of operations strategy development and deployment in alignment with corporate strategy

•                 Program management involving cross departmental teams & multiple stakeholders

•                 Basic knowledge of key financial statements and links between Operations & Business performance

Education / Qualifications / Experience Required

  • Degree in Mechanical, Electrical or Mechatronics Engineering or any other related field
  • Minimum of 4 years’ experience in a manufacturing environment
  • Good Interpersonal skills: Effective communication and influencing skills
  • Leadership skills: Ability to inspire people, deliver confident growth and lead change
